Ontario Heritage Act (R.S.O. 1990, c. O.18). Part I covers issues related to the administration of the Act, Part II is dedicated to the Ontario Heritage Foundation, its organization, powers and the management of funds and Part III is dedicated to the Conservation Review Board. Part IV concerns the conservation of property of cultural heritage value and it provides for the designation of properties by municipalities; Part V is dedicated to heritage conservation districts, their designation and registration.
